Frequently Asked Questions: Westside Golf Discs Harp

What are the flight characteristics of the Westside Golf Discs Harp?

The Harp is a very overstable Midrange with flight numbers of Speed 4, Glide 3, Turn 0, and Fade 3.

Is the Harp beginner friendly?

No. This disc is highly overstable. It requires good power and angle control, otherwise beginners will find it dumps to the ground quickly.

How does the Harp handle wind?

Excellent. The strong fade and high stability make the Harp very reliable in headwinds.

Is the Harp good for distance?

No. As a Midrange, the Harp is designed for approach shots, control, and accuracy rather than maximum distance.
